CLEMSON, S.C. — Clemson gets a commitment from a promising tight end from Florida in Sage Ennis for the 2020 class on Monday.

The 6'4", 220 pound tight end out of Lincoln High School in Tallahassee chose the Orange and White over his home team Florida State, NC State and Louisville among other offers but Sage will stay in the ACC with his pledge.

Last year Sage grabbed 17 touchdown passes and finished with 39 catches for 620 yards in his first year playing at the 7A level in Florida.

Sage is the 18th commit for Clemson's 2020 class.
